Health Tip: Creating a Circuit Training Workout
By LadyLively on September 16, 2014

Circuit training workouts involve moving between a number of cardio and strengthening exercise areas without resting. Proponents say these workouts burn calories quickly and help fight boredom.
The American Council on Exercise offers these suggestions for creating a circuit training workout:
- Run up and down stairs or the driveway, jump rope, then use your home exercise equipment.
- For strengthening, perform exercises such as pushups, lunges and planks.
- At the park, alternate between running, walking and biking, and mix in squats, push-ups and dips using a tree, boulder or park bench.
